Where is the difference to Category:Constitutional courts ? 92.252.127.164 (talk) 14:49, 30 January 2011 (UTC)Reply

There is not necessarily a conflict between the two categories, but there may be some (or a lot of) overlap), i.e., some or many of the constitutional courts may be the "supreme" (highest) court in that nation. Some constitutional courts, however, may be a lower court in that particular country. To ascertain which, each article needs to be looked at, to see if that particular court is the highest in its country, in which case it would need to be in both categories.
